Grant Friesth has been named manager of Wells Fargo & Co.’s regional commercial banking office in Iowa, succeeding Tim Billerbeck, who recently was named head of Wells Fargo commercial banking’s central division. Friesth has 20 years of experience with Wells Fargo and its predecessor, Norwest Bank. He most recently served as regional team leader and loan team leader, overseeing credit underwriting and administration for Wells Fargo’s commercial banking office’s Iowa loan portfolio.

Twenty-three communities received more than $20 million in awards through the Neighborhood Stabilization Program, Gov. Chet Culver announced yesterday. Among the recipients, Des Moines received more than $3.9 million, West Des Moines received $264,000 and Perry received $708,604. The program provides emergency assistance for redevelopment of abandoned or foreclosed homes as part of the Housing and Economic Recovery Act of 2008.

The Sun-Times Media Group Inc., publisher of the Chicago Sun-Times and several suburban newspapers, has filed for bankruptcy, making it the fifth newspaper publisher nationwide and the second in Chicago to seek protection from creditors in recent months, Bloomberg reported. The company said it will continue to run its newspapers and online sites while it tries to stabilize operations. It expects the process to be completed by the end of the year.
